* Smoking tobacco on the decks has always been permitted at Grand Timber Lodge but after receiving many complaints about smoke drifting into neighboring units when the windows are open, the Board has decided to prohibit smoking on the decks beginning January 1. This decision falls in line with our resort theme of a family-friendly property for all to enjoy. We will be installing a smoking shelter on property most likely between the Lodgepole Bar and Grill and Christy Sports and will also have designated smoking areas where our owners and guests will still be allowed to smoke tobacco products. Just as a friendly reminder, smoking marijuana is prohibited throughout the entire property. If it is determined that a guest was smoking in their unit or on their deck they will be charged a $250 fine.
